MedPlus
  • Search
  • |
  • Site Map
  • |
  • Customer Login 
    • Care360 Physician Portal
    • Care360 Lab Orders & Results
    • eMaxx
    • ChartMaxx Customer Center
  • ABOUT US
  • MARKETS
  • SOLUTIONS
  • PRODUCTS
  • NEWS & EVENTS
  • CONTACT US
Company
  • Quest Diagnostics
  • Executive Team
  • Strategic Partners
  • Careers
  • Awards
  • Customer Success Profiles


 

 

Job Openings

  • email page
  • print friendly

Quality Assurance Engineer/Load, Interface & Automation

Job Summary:  

A well blended engineer with multiple strengths will find this technical QA position to be challenging and rewarding.  Reporting directly to the QA Lead of performance testing and test automation, this position spans a variety of technical responsibilities.  Top among these responsibilities are hands-on load, performance, interface and integration testing across multiple Medplus products. This engineer will also support the building out and maintenance of a robust enterprise testing tool set, support test automation efforts, and will be looked to for innovative solutions to challenging test projects.  Enthusiasm to “work smarter, not harder” will be a key factor in the success of this position.

Principal Responsibilities:

  • Execute load and performance tests against web-based applications, web service interfaces, and back-end server components.
  • Interpret test documents and identify appropriate test solutions.  Setup and execute tests to specifications.  Document test results, identify and report defects, perform re-testing to ensure defects are properly resolved.
  • Work with individuals and teams from various groups to gather and document system requirements related to performance, load, and product interfaces.  Assist with creation of test plans to capture test requirements, assumptions and test conditions. 
  • Identify production metrics important to performance/load testing efforts; assist with collection methods where feasible.
  • Provide technical assistance to interface and system integration test efforts across Medplus systems. 
  • Assist with development and maintenance of enterprise test tool set.  Identify and evaluate tool solutions to meet test needs. Support tools and test infrastructure to ensure efficient, reliable operation.
  • Support test automation efforts.  Provide scripting resource for focused, well-defined high-value projects.  Provide technical support to resolve tool issues.  Evaluate and/or develop secondary assets to support primary test automation tools.
  • Identify innovative uses of automation throughout the testing process.  Plan and effectively implement solutions.
  • Participate in the review of new product requirements. Provide constructive feedback about the consistency and depth of the requirements related to performance, load, and interface implementations.
  • Define, develop and execute test strategies considering risk and cost of testing. Support the creation of project plans and activities that track progress against those plans.
  • Assist QA Lead with other tasks related to load testing and automation.
  • Report status to QA Lead, Product QA Manager.

Knowledge, Skills and Abilities:

  • Candidate should have professional experience with load and performance testing in an enterprise environment.  Testing experience in a multi-tiered, web-based environment is a plus.
  • Basic understanding of network, database, and server operation as they relate to load testing.  Familiar with high level design, operating characteristics and test points of multi-tiered, web-based application
  • Experience developing and executing automated tests.
  • Experience with functional and/or load testing of web services is a plus
  • Ability to understand architecture of products and subsystems. Able to identify and describe major components and public interfaces.  Able to work with technical resources from other groups to identify critical system interface and integration test points, and translate into measurable test requirements.
  • Previous programming experience using: VB.Net, Java, C++, or C#, C. Some scripting experience in KSH/Perl/Python/VBScript may be helpful.
  • Familiarity with SQL/Oracle databases.  Previous experience with TOAD is a plus.
  • Candidate should have basic working knowledge of UNIX/Linux/Windows.
  • Knowledge of HTTP/S, HTML, XML, JMS, SOAP/web services
  • Knowledge of HL7, NCPDP, 270/271 messaging formats is a plus
  • Familiarity with Apache, Weblogic, JRockit, and/or RedHat is a plus.
  • Strong analytical and problem solving skills.
  • Good oral and written communication skills.

Minimum Qualifications:

  • At least 1 year experience executing software load and performance testing in an enterprise environment.
  • 1 year experience developing and executing automated test assets. 
  • 1 year programming experience using VB, .NET (C# or VB), C, C++, Java, or other popular programming language.  Perl/Python/JavaScript scripting experience may be considered equivalent.
  • Comfortable with Unix/Linux/Windows operating systems.
  • Bachelor's degree in computer science/information systems or equivalent degree or experience.
  • Two years of experience in a formal QA role, or equivalent experience.

 

Home | Careers | Terms of Use | Privacy Policy | Employee Center | Hub Center | Care360 Resource Center | Contact Us

MedPlus, the associated logo and all associated MedPlus marks are the registered trademarks of MedPlus, Inc.,
a wholly owned subsidiary of Quest Diagnostics. Quest, Quest Diagnostics, the associated logo and all associated
Quest Diagnostics marks are the registered trademarks of Quest Diagnostics.
© 2007 MedPlus, Inc. All Rights Reserved.